List six conditions where you use ser.
DOCTOR
- D - Description - Yo soy alto
- O - Occupation - Ella es maestra1
- C - Characteristic - Somos inteligentes
- T - Time/Date - Hoy es lunes
- O - Origin - Soy de España
- R - Relationship - Ellos son mis hermanos
1 When describing someone’s occuapation, you do not use an article (un / una)
List five conditions where you use estar.
PLACE
- P - Position - El libro está en la mesa
- L - Location - Estoy en casa
- A - Action - Estás escribiendo
- C - Condition - La puerta está abierta
- E - Emotion - Estoy feliz

What is a key characteristic of extended families in Spanish-speaking cultures?
They tend to be close-knit and gather often for meals or socializing
True or false: In many Spanish-speaking cultures, it is common for three generations to live under one roof or in the same neighborhood.
True
What is one method used to get a server’s attention in Costa Rica?
Making a pfft sound
What action is commonly used in Colombia to get a server’s attention?
Raising or clapping hands
What is ‘un menú del día’ commonly found in Spanish-speaking countries?
A daily menu offering one to three choices for each course at a fixed price
What is the significance of mealtimes in many Spanish-speaking cultures?
They are considered social events for enjoying food and company
What is the custom called that emphasizes relaxing and conversing after a meal?
Sobremesa
How do Spanish-speaking cultures generally view drive-thru restaurants?
There are very few drive-thru restaurants as people rarely take food ‘to go’
